Ironically enough, after going back through my 1.0 screenshots, it indeed seems that there was only one instance of tempering being actually referred to as such in 1.0, and it was stated by the most unlikely of sources, an apparent tempered themself! (during the main scenario quest 'Lord Errant' when the player is captured by the amalj'aa and held prisoner briefly in that cell in Zan'rak with several other prisoners):
Perhaps even more interesting is the fact that if this npc really was tempered, the fact he actually comprehended his situation and actually knew what had happened to him, seems to blow away completely the idea that tempered lose their 'free will' - in actual fact, it seems more accurate that tempering removes a person's will to resist and become docile, while still retaining their consciousness more or less.
